Describe the embryonic origins of the anterior and posterior lobes of the pituitary gland

The Posterior lobe of the pituitary gland originates innervous tissue and is formed embryonically  from a growth of the diencephalon. The anterior lobe is formed embryonically from a growth from the primitive oral cavity, or oral ectoderm. Together they form the pituitary gland.
